Comparison between Intel Pentium J4205 and Intel Core i7-5960X
Both CPUs are manufactured by Intel.
Intel Core i7-5960X has a higher base speed of 3.0 GHz compared to Intel Pentium J4205's 1.5 GHz.
Intel Core i7-5960X has a higher turbo speed of 3.5 GHz compared to Intel Pentium J4205's 2.6 GHz.
Intel Core i7-5960X has more cores (8) compared to Intel Pentium J4205's 4 cores.
Intel Core i7-5960X supports more threads (16) compared to Intel Pentium J4205's 4 threads.
Both CPUs belong to the same class: Desktop.
Intel Pentium J4205 uses the FCBGA1296 socket, while Intel Core i7-5960X uses the LGA2011-v3 socket.
Intel Pentium J4205 was launched in Q4 2016, while Intel Core i7-5960X was launched in Q3 2014.
Intel Core i7-5960X has a larger L3 cache of 20 MB compared to Intel Pentium J4205's MB.
